본 고안은 저주파 치료기용 패드에 관한 것으로, 보다 상세하게는 저주파를 환부에 공급하는 패드를 피부에 부착하기 쉽고, 또한 보관이 용이하도록 한 저주파 치료기용 패드에 관한 것이다.The present invention relates to a pad for a low-frequency therapeutic apparatus, and more particularly to a pad for a low-frequency therapeutic apparatus, which easily attaches a pad for supplying low-frequency waves to the affected area and is easy to store.

일반적으로 저주파 치료기는 1 ~ 200Hz의 저주파를 전류를 환부에 투입하여 주로 통증을 치료하는 기기이다.Generally, a low-frequency therapy device is a device that treats pain mainly by applying a low frequency of 1 to 200 Hz to the affected part.

저주파 전류를 환부에 투입하기 위하여, 통상적으로 도전성 고무 재질로 된 패드를 피부에 부착하게 되는데, 이러한 일반적인 패드는 도1에 도시한 바와같이 저주파 전류를 발생하는 저주파 발생기와 접속되는 전극(11)이 구비되어 저주파 전류를 환부에 투입하게 되고, 이러한 패드(10)가 저주파 전류를 피부에 원활히 공급하고 잘 부착되도록 하기 위하여 하부면에는 하이드로 겔(12)이 도포되어 있다.In order to apply a low-frequency current to the affected part, a pad made of a conductive rubber material is usually attached to the skin. As shown in FIG. 1, the electrode 11 connected to the low- A low-frequency current is applied to the affected area. A hydrogel 12 is applied to the lower surface of the pad 10 so that the pad 10 smoothly supplies low-frequency current to the skin and adheres well.

그런데, 이러한 종래의 저주파 패드는 얇은 도전성 고무로 되어 쉽게 구겨지므로, 피부에 부착할 때 사용자가 패드를 잘 펴서 부착하여야 하는 번거로움이 있다.However, such a conventional low-frequency pad is made of a thin conductive rubber and is easily wrinkled, so that it is troublesome for the user to spread the pad well when attached to the skin.

또한, 패드를 피부로부터 떼어서 보관하는 경우에 하부면에 도포된 하이드로 겔에 먼지 등의 이물질이 쉽게 부착되므로 부착력이 떨어지고, 하이드로 겔 부분이 노출된 상태로 보관하기가 여간 번거로운 일이 아닐 수 없다.In addition, when the pad is separated from the skin and stored, foreign matter such as dust easily adheres to the hydrogel applied to the lower surface, so that the adhesive force is reduced and it is troublesome to store the hydrogel portion in a state exposed.

1. 등록실용신안 20-0259112 (저주파 패드)1. Registration Practical New Model 20-0259112 (low frequency pad) 2. 공개특허 10-2009-0017130 (저주파 치료기용 패드)2. Patent Literature 10-2009-0017130 (Low Frequency Therapy Pad)

따라서 본 고안은 전술한 바와 같은 문제점을 해결하기 위한 것으로, 패드를 피부에 부착할 때는 고르게 잘 펴질 수 있도록 하고, 보관시에는 완벽히 수납된 상태로 보관이 가능하도록 하여 종래의 문제점을 해결하도록 한 저주파 치료기용 패드를 제공한다.Accordingly, the present invention has been made to solve the above-mentioned problems, and it is an object of the present invention to provide a method and a device for solving the problems described above, in which a pad can be spread evenly on the skin and can be stored in a fully- Provides a pad for the treatment device.

이를 위해 본 고안은,To this end,

경질의 합성수지재질에 의해 판 형태로 형성되고, 상하로 관통된 단자 노출공이 형성된 상부커버와,An upper cover formed in a plate shape by a hard synthetic resin material and provided with a terminal exposing hole penetrating the upper and lower portions,

전도성 고무 재질로 형성되어 상기 상부커버의 하측에 위치하며, 상측에는 돌출된 단자가 형성되어 상기 단자 노출공의 하측으로부터 상측으로 끼워져서 고정되고, 하부면에는 부착부가 도포된 전극패드와,An electrode pad formed of a conductive rubber material and positioned on the lower side of the upper cover and formed with a protruding terminal on the upper side so as to be fitted and fixed from the lower side to the upper side of the terminal exposure hole,

경질의 합성수지재질에 의해 판 형태로 형성되고, 상기 부착부의 하부면 전체를 덮을 수 있는 크기를 가지는 하부커버로 구성된다.And a lower cover formed in a plate shape by a hard synthetic resin material and having a size capable of covering the entire lower surface of the attachment portion.

또한, 상기 하부커버의 상부면에는 기다란 돌출부가 하나 이상 형성되어 그 돌출부가 상기 부착부에 접촉하여 부착된다.In addition, at least one elongated protrusion is formed on the upper surface of the lower cover, and the protrusion is contacted and attached to the attaching portion.

이러한 본 고안에 의하면, 경질의 상부커버에 의해 전극패드를 고르게 펴진 상태에서 피부에 부착할 수 있어서 저주파 투입이 원활할 뿐만 아니라 손쉽게 피부에 부착이 가능하고, 또한 보관시에 하부커버에 의해 전극패드의 부착부를 외부에 노출시키지 않음으로써 이물질이 부착되는 것을 방지하는 효과가 있다.According to the present invention, it is possible to attach the electrode pad to the skin in a state in which the electrode pad is evenly spread by the hard top cover, so that the insertion of the electrode pad can be easily performed not only smoothly at low frequency, It is possible to prevent the foreign matter from adhering to the outside.

이하, 본 고안의 바람직한 실시 예를 첨부한 도면에 의거하여 설명하면 다음과 같다.Hereinafter, preferred embodiments of the present invention will be described with reference to the accompanying drawings.

도2는 본 고안에 의한 저주파 치료기용 패드의 분해 구조를 보인 도이고, 도3은 결합단면도로서, 상부커버(100), 전극패드(110), 하부커버(120)로 구성된다.FIG. 2 is a view showing a decomposition structure of a pad for a low-frequency therapeutic apparatus according to the present invention, and FIG. 3 is a cross-sectional view illustrating an upper cover 100, an electrode pad 110 and a lower cover 120.

상부커버(100)는 원판 형태로 되고, 그 중심부에 상하로 관통된 단자 노출공(101)이 형성되어 있는데, 이러한 상부커버(100)는 경질의 합성수지 재질로 형성되며, 바람직하게는 상측으로 살짝 라운드 형태를 가지고 있다.The upper cover 100 is formed in a disc shape and a terminal exposing hole 101 penetrating vertically is formed at the center of the upper cover 100. The upper cover 100 is formed of a hard synthetic resin material, It has a round shape.

전극패드(110)는 전도성 고무재질로 형성된 원판 형태로서, 상기 상부커버(100)보다 약간 작게 형성되며, 그 가운데 부위 상측으로는 저주파 발생기로부터 저주파 전류를 공급받기 위한 단자(111)가 돌출되어 있다.The electrode pad 110 is formed in a circular plate shape made of a conductive rubber material and is formed to be slightly smaller than the upper cover 100. A terminal 111 for receiving a low frequency current from the low frequency generator protrudes above the center of the electrode pad 110 .

이 전극패드(110)는 상기 상부커버(110)의 하측에 위치하며, 단자(111)가 상부커버(100)의 단자 노출공(101)을 하측으로부터 상측으로 관통하여 끼워져서 상부커버(100)의 하측에서 전극패드(110)가 고정되어 위치하게 된다.The electrode pad 110 is located on the lower side of the upper cover 110 and the terminal 111 penetrates the terminal exposure hole 101 of the upper cover 100 from the lower side to the upper side, The electrode pad 110 is fixed and positioned at the lower side of the electrode pad 110.

즉, 단자(110)가 단자 노출공(101)에 꽉 끼게 삽입되어 고정됨으로써 상부커버(100)와 전극패드(110)가 결합되는 것이다.That is, the terminal 110 is tightly inserted into the terminal exposing hole 101 and fixed, thereby the upper cover 100 and the electrode pad 110 are coupled.

전극패드(110)의 하부면에는 피부에 부착되기 위한 하이드로 겔로 된 부착부(112)가 도포되어 있다.On the lower surface of the electrode pad 110, a hydrogel-attached portion 112 for adhering to the skin is applied.

하부커버(120)는 상부커버(100)와 마찬가지로 원판 형태로 되고, 그 크기도 상부커버(100)와 동일하게 형성되며, 경질의 합성수지 재질로 형성되어 있다.The lower cover 120 is formed in the same shape as the upper cover 100 and has the same size as the upper cover 100 and is formed of a hard synthetic resin material.

다만, 하부커버(120)는 평평한 원판의 형태를 가지는 것이 좋다.However, it is preferable that the lower cover 120 has a flat disk shape.

하부커버(120)의 상부면에는 기다랗게 돌출된 돌출부(121)가 하나 이상 형성되어 있는데, 도면에서는 원 형태의 벽체 형태로 된 돌출부를 도시하였으나 그 형태를 어떤 형태나 무방하다.One or more protrusions 121 protruding long are formed on the upper surface of the lower cover 120. The protrusions in the form of a wall in the form of a circle are shown in the drawings, but the shape of the protrusions may be any shape.

하부커버(120)가 전극패드(110)의 부착부(112)에 부착되는 경우에 하부커버(120)의 상부면 전체가 부착되면, 하부커버(120)를 부착부(112)로부터 떼어내기도 어렵고, 또한 하부커버(120)에 이물질이 묻어 있으면, 그 이물질이 다시 부착부(112)에 묻을 수 있으므로, 하부커버(120)의 돌출부(121) 상단부위가 부착부(112)에 부착되도록 함으로써 하부커버(120)를 떼어내기도 쉽고, 이물질이 묻는 것을 최소화할 수 있는 것이다.If the entire upper surface of the lower cover 120 is attached when the lower cover 120 is attached to the attaching portion 112 of the electrode pad 110 and the lower cover 120 is removed from the attaching portion 112 The upper part of the protrusion 121 of the lower cover 120 may be attached to the attachment part 112 because the foreign matter may be adhered to the attachment part 112 if foreign matter is present on the lower cover 120 The lower cover 120 is easily removed and foreign matter can be minimized.

이러한 돌출부(121)는 복수의 돌출부가 일자형태로 간격을 두고 되거나, 사각의 형태를 갖는 등 다양하게 형성될 수 있는 것이다.The protrusions 121 may be formed in a variety of shapes, such as a plurality of protrusions spaced apart in a straight line or having a rectangular shape.

이러한 본 고안의 사용 상태를 설명한다.The use state of the present invention will be described.

전극패드(110)를 환부에 부착하고자 하는 경우에는 하부커버(120)를 떼어낸 다음 상부커버(100)와 결합된 전극패드(110)를 환부에 부착시킨 후 단자(111)에 저주파 발생기로부터 연장된 케이블을 결합시킴으로써 환부에 저주파가 투입된다.When the electrode pad 110 is to be attached to the affected part, the lower cover 120 is detached and then the electrode pad 110 coupled with the upper cover 100 is attached to the annular part, and the electrode pad 110 is extended from the low- And the low frequency is put into the affected part.

전극패드(100)의 부착시에 상부커버(100)를 손으로 누르게 되면, 상부커버(100)의 하부면이 전극패드(110)를 고르게 눌러서 부착력이 증가되면서 고른 저주파 투입이 가능하게 된다.When the upper cover 100 is manually pressed when the electrode pad 100 is attached, the lower surface of the upper cover 100 presses the electrode pad 110 evenly, so that the adhesive force can be increased and low-frequency charging can be performed.

저주파 치료 후 전극패드(110)는 피부로부터 떼어낸 다음 하부커버(120)를 전극패드(110)의 하부면에 부착시키게 되면, 전극패드(110)는 상부커버(100)와 하부커버(120) 사이에 완벽히 수납되어 손상이 방지됨은 물론 이물질이 묻는 것을 방지할 수 있게 된다.When the electrode pad 110 is detached from the skin after the low frequency treatment and then the lower cover 120 is attached to the lower surface of the electrode pad 110, the electrode pad 110 is separated from the upper cover 100 and the lower cover 120, So that damage can be prevented, and foreign matter can be prevented from being deposited.
